5.12.3 Perspectives à longs termes

Un des aspects qu'il serait intéressant d'approfondir dans le domaine de l'explo-ration est celui de l'inuence de la spécication sur l'estimation. La manière dont le concepteur décrit son application peut avoir une grande inuence sur les résul-tats d'estimation. Nous pouvons distinguer au moins deux aspects : d'une part le langage et le modèle associé utilisé pour la spécication, et d'autre part, pour un même langage, les algorithmes utilisés. Le concepteur peut avoir une approche plu-tôt logicielle (approche "informatique", exemple : C) ou pluplu-tôt matérielle (approche "électronique", exemple : VHDL). Le choix du langage de spécication qu'il utilise est d'ailleurs souvent guidée par le type d'approche auquel il est habitué. Ensuite, il existe plusieurs algorithmes pour décrire un même traitement, quelque soit le langage choisi. C'est surtout ce deuxième point qu'il serait intéressant d'intégrer à notre méthodologie et à l'outil Design Trotter. Une proposition serait, grâce à l'utilisation de métriques (existantes ou nouvelles), de mesurer l'inuence des choix algorithmiques du concepteur. Ainsi, alors que cette inuence est aujourd'hui mesu-rable après analyse des résultats d'estimation, elle le serait plus tôt dans le ot de conception et surtout plus automatisée.
